Conjoined twins separated after 7-hour surgery – This is them today
Anna Grace and Hope Elizabeth Richards, conjoined twins born December 29, 2016, were separated during a seven-hour surgery on January 13, 2018, at Texas Children’s Hospital in Houston. Sharing a liver, diaphragm, and part of their heart, the twins underwent a prior surgery on November 6, 2017, to insert tissue expanders. A team of 75 medical professionals across eight specialties performed the complex separation. “It’s indescribable to see our girls in separate beds,” said their mother, Jill Richards. Dr. Larry Hollier credited the success to extensive planning and teamwork. After 18 months in the hospital, the girls are now thriving at home.
